Question - The following statement of financial position was prepared for the partnership of Elaine, Flor and Gina as of March 31, 2019:

Assets Equities

Cash P25,000 Liabilities P52,000

Other assets 180,000 Elaine, capital 40,000

Flor, capital 65,000

Gina, capital 48,000

Total assets P205,000 Total equities P205,000

They share profits in the ratio of 4:4:2. The partnership is being liquidated and the first sale of noncash assets having a book value of P90,000 realized P50,000.

The amount of cash each partner should receive in the first installment is:

Elaine Flor Gina

A. 0 5,000 18,000

B. 12,000 13,000 22,000

C. 27,000 5,000 18,000

D. 24,000 49,000 40,000

Assuming P3,000 cash is withheld for possible liquidation expenses, how much cash should Gina receive?

A. 3,000

B. 17,000

C. 21,000

D. 40,000
